PRIOR TO INSTALLATION
Uncrating and Inspection
Remove all crating material. Carefully inspect
cabinet for hidden damage. If damage is
discovered, file your claim immediately with the
transport company. Perlick is not responsible for
damage in transit.
CAUTION
Do not cut cardboard
sleeve covering the unit.
Cutting may result in damage to the exterior
of the cabinet. Failure to follow this procedure
may damage the compressor and void
warranty.
1. Uncrate the unit on flat, level surface. Remove
the cardboard sleeve by removing the banding
securing the sleeve to the shipping base.
Carefully lift the cardboard sleeve up over the
top of the unit.
2. Carefully lift unit off the base and onto a hand
truck or dolly. Make sure unit is balanced
on transporting device using soft, flexible
strapping. Protect unit surfaces with cloth
material where strapping contacts unit.
CAUTION
Do not lift unit by drawer,
shelving or door handles
or damage to the unit could occur.
WARNING
To prevent personal
i n j u r y, t w o p e o p l e
minimum required to lift the unit. Larger units
may require additional personnel.
3. Before moving unit, secure door(s) to unit with
tape to prevent from opening.
4. Carefully move unit to installation site and
place in front of opening.
CAUTION
Finished flooring should
b e p r o t e c t e d w i t h
appropriate material to avoid damage from
moving the unit.
Plumbing
CAUTION
Do not over-tighten drain
fitting or damage to the
threads could occur.
Condensate from the cooling coil is automatically
evaporated from the condensate pan located in
the condensing unit housing on self-contained
models.
Each unit is equipped with a floor drain located
in the right rear corner of the cabinet. The drain
can be plumbed to an external floor drain by
connecting to the 3/4” NPT thread connection on
the side, or the 1” NPS thread connection out the
bottom, of the unit. Both drain ports come plugged
from the factory and can be removed if needed.
NOTE: Remote units require evaporator
condensate to be plumbed to an external drain.
Electrical
The cabinet must be connected to a separately
fused power source (see Electrical Specification
Plate affixed to unit) in accordance with National
and Local electrical codes.
Self-contained Perlick units come equipped with
a NEMA 5-15P 90° plug with an 8’ cord extending
beyond the rear of the cabinet. The electrical
outlet must be flush with, or recessed into, the
wall surface.
NOTE: Never use an extension cord to extend the
power cord to the electrical receptacle.
CAUTION
If unit has been laid on its
back or sides, place unit
upright and allow minimum of 24 hours before
connecting power. Failure to follow this
procedure may damage the compressor and
void the warranty.
CAUTION
Do not attempt to operate
the equipment on any
other power source than that listed on the
Electrical Specification Plate attached to the
unit.
DANGER
ELECTROCUTION HAZARD!
Electrical grounding is
required. Appliances furnished with a 3-prong
(grounding) polarized plug are equipped for
your protection against possible shock
hazards.
• Never remove the round grounding prong
from the plug.
• Never use a 2-prong adapter.
• Never use extension cord to connect
power to the unit.
• If a 2-prong receptacle is encountered, or
a longer power cord is required, contact
a qualified electrician to have it replaced
in accordance with applicable electrical
codes.
DANGER
Failure to comply with these
electrical guidelines may
result in possible death or serious injury, fire,
or loss of property.
